In-Depth Analysis

The New York Knicks and Indiana Pacers are set for a crucial Game 6 in their Eastern Conference Finals series. The Knicks enter the game with no players on the injury report, giving them a significant advantage in terms of player availability. Josh Hart, a key wing player for the Knicks, is looking to build on his Game 5 performance after a lackluster showing in Game 4. His intensity and overall contribution will be vital for the Knicks to stave off elimination.

For the Pacers, Tony Bradley's availability provides much-needed depth at the center position. Although his playing time may be limited, his presence gives the Pacers more flexibility in their frontcourt rotation. A key factor in this matchup is the Knicks' ability to contain Tyrese Haliburton. After a dominant Game 4, the Knicks successfully limited his impact in Game 5, a strategy they will need to replicate to secure another victory.

The Knicks will need to address their turnover issues, as they committed 15 in Game 5. Simplifying their offensive approach and making quick, decisive passes will be crucial in minimizing mistakes. Ultimately, Game 6 will hinge on the Knicks' ability to maintain defensive pressure on Haliburton and limit turnovers, while the Pacers need Bradley to provide solid minutes and Myles Turner to have a big game.
